If you would like to get out of debt, you need to find a good debt management service. Most classes that you’d take in school don’t teach you how to avoid debt, or to get out once you’re in trouble. However, this is where credit counselors come in. They help to consolidate your debt into one more manageable monthly payment. Then, they can show you how to avoid credit traps in the future by using credit wisely.
Most debt help programs focus foremost on the problem at hand. They will work with your creditors to negotiate lower interest rates, and to reduce outstanding balances. Then they combine all your debts into a monthly payment. Most of the time, the company will tell you to stop using or even cut up your credit cards so that you don’t run the balance up even further.
The object of a credit card counseling program is to teach people how to manage their money and to not depend on credit cards as a source of income. This is a lot easier on paper, because to be successful, the debtor has to completely change the way they think about credit and finances. A debt help company will help you learn to live within your means, and to use credit responsibly.
Most of those who need a credit consolidation service are already in the hole. They can’t afford to pay a lot for financial help, so there are plenty of companies that offer their services free of charge. Any fees that do accrue are added to your monthly payment- which is much lower than the payments you are already making.
